#include "../include/pre.h"
string addStrNum(string s1, string s2)
{
string rst;
auto& shorter = s1.size() < s2.size() ? s1 : s2;
auto postFixZeroSize = (s1.size() > s2.size()) ? (s1.size() - s2.size()) : (s2.size() - s1.size());
char* postFixZeroStr = new char[postFixZeroSize + 1];
std::memset(postFixZeroStr, '0', postFixZeroSize);
postFixZeroStr[postFixZeroSize] = 0;
shorter = postFixZeroStr + shorter;
delete[] postFixZeroStr;
bool carry = false;
for (int i = s1.size() - 1; i >= 0; i--)
{
int sum = s1[i] + s2[i] - '0' - '0' + (carry ? 1 : 0);
carry = (sum > 9);
sum -= (carry ? 10 : 0);
rst.push_back(sum + '0');
}
if (carry) rst.push_back('1');
std::reverse(rst.begin(), rst.end());
return rst;
}
bool checkAdditive(string residue, string s1, string s2)
{
if (residue.size() == 0) return true;
auto sum = addStrNum(s1, s2);
if (residue.size() < sum.size()) return false;
for (int i = 0; i != sum.size(); i++)
{
if (residue[i] != sum[i]) return false;
}
return checkAdditive(residue.substr(sum.size()), s2, sum);
}
bool isAdditiveNumber(string num)
{
int numLength = num.size();
int maxS1Length = (numLength - 1) / 2;
for (auto i = maxS1Length; i != 0; i--)
{
for (int j = std::min(maxS1Length, numLength - i - i); j != 0; j--)
{
if (checkAdditive(num.substr(i + j), num.substr(0, i), num.substr(i, j))) return true;
}
}
return false;
}
int main()
{
//auto r = addStrNum("0", "423043283457326");
//auto r = checkAdditive("203959098", "1", "19"); //false
//auto r = isAdditiveNumber("11920395998"); //true
auto r = isAdditiveNumber("119203959098"); //false
cout << endl << r;
return 0;
}
